The numbers being added together in an addition problem are called "addends." In a simple addition equation, such as 3 + 5 = 8, both 3 and 5 are the addends, while the result, 8, is called the sum.

Example Addition problem: 2 + 2 + 2 + 2 = ? Ask yourself how many 2's there are.... There are 4 in the addition problem. To turn it into a multiplication problem, you take the original number (2) and multiply it by however many of the number there are.... So, 2 + 2 + 2 + 2 is the same as 2 X 4.

#1. when you are adding they are called addends #2. When you are subtracting they are called the first number is called a minuend and the second one is called a subtrahend #3. a sum is an answer to a addition problem #4. a difference is a answer to a subtraction problem
